.nv-bio{--nv-bio-paper:#fbf9f4;--nv-bio-surface:#fff;--nv-bio-porcelain:#e9f1f7;--nv-bio-rule:#ddd5c1;--nv-bio-rule-soft:#ece6d3;--nv-bio-saffron:#f6b26b;--nv-bio-saffron-deep:#d9934e;--nv-bio-navy:#08314d;--nv-bio-ink:#0d1b26;--nv-bio-ink-80:#2a3744;--nv-bio-ink-60:#56636e;--nv-bio-ink-40:#8e9aa3;--nv-bio-display:"Montserrat",system-ui,-apple-system,sans-serif;--nv-bio-body:"Open Sans",system-ui,-apple-system,sans-serif;--nv-bio-mono:"JetBrains Mono",ui-monospace,SFMono-Regular,Menlo,monospace;--nv-bio-r-sm:3px;--nv-bio-r-md:6px;--nv-bio-r-lg:12px;background:var(--nv-bio-paper);color:var(--nv-bio-ink);display:block;font-family:var(--nv-bio-body);width:100%}.nv-bio *,.nv-bio :after,.nv-bio :before{box-sizing:border-box}.nv-bio__token{background:rgba(180,140,60,.1);border-radius:3px;color:#7a5a14;display:inline;font-family:var(--nv-bio-mono);font-size:.82em;letter-spacing:.01em;padding:1px 6px}.nv-bio__token--lg{font-size:.7em;vertical-align:middle}.nv-bio__token--on-dark{background:rgba(254,194,86,.18);color:#fed18a}.nv-bio__eyebrow{color:var(--nv-bio-navy);display:inline-block;font-family:var(--nv-bio-display);font-size:11px;font-weight:700;letter-spacing:.14em;margin:0 0 8px;text-transform:uppercase}.nv-bio__h1{font-size:44px;font-weight:800;letter-spacing:-.025em;line-height:1.05;margin:12px 0 10px}.nv-bio__h1,.nv-bio__h2{color:var(--nv-bio-ink);font-family:var(--nv-bio-display)}.nv-bio__h2{font-size:32px;font-weight:700;letter-spacing:-.02em;line-height:1.12;margin:6px 0 0}.nv-bio__sec-head{display:flex;flex-direction:column;gap:4px;max-width:60ch}.nv-bio__sec-lede{color:var(--nv-bio-ink-80);font-family:var(--nv-bio-body);font-size:17px;font-weight:400;line-height:1.55;margin:12px 0 0}.nv-bio__btn{align-items:center;border:1.5px solid transparent;border-radius:var(--nv-bio-r-sm);cursor:pointer;display:inline-flex;font-family:var(--nv-bio-display);font-size:13px;font-weight:700;gap:8px;justify-content:center;letter-spacing:.06em;line-height:1;min-height:48px;padding:14px 22px;text-decoration:none;text-transform:uppercase;transition:background .15s,color .15s,border-color .15s}.nv-bio__btn--primary{background:var(--nv-bio-saffron);color:var(--nv-bio-navy)}.nv-bio__btn--primary:focus,.nv-bio__btn--primary:hover{background:var(--nv-bio-saffron-deep);color:var(--nv-bio-navy);text-decoration:none}.nv-bio__btn--secondary{background:transparent;border-color:var(--nv-bio-navy);color:var(--nv-bio-navy)}.nv-bio__btn--secondary:focus,.nv-bio__btn--secondary:hover{background:var(--nv-bio-navy);color:#fff;text-decoration:none}.nv-bio__btn--lg{font-size:13.5px;padding:16px 28px}.nv-bio__breadcrumb{color:var(--nv-bio-ink-60);font-family:var(--nv-bio-mono);font-size:12px;margin:0 auto;max-width:1180px;padding:28px 64px 0}.nv-bio__breadcrumb ol{align-items:center;display:flex;flex-wrap:wrap;gap:6px;list-style:none;margin:0;padding:0}.nv-bio__breadcrumb a{color:inherit;text-decoration:none}.nv-bio__breadcrumb a:focus,.nv-bio__breadcrumb a:hover{color:var(--nv-bio-navy);text-decoration:underline}.nv-bio__crumb-sep{color:var(--nv-bio-ink-40)}.nv-bio__crumb-current{color:var(--nv-bio-navy)}.nv-bio__hero{margin:0 auto;max-width:1180px;padding:40px 64px 80px}.nv-bio__hero-grid{align-items:start;display:grid;gap:56px;grid-template-columns:420px 1fr}.nv-bio__portrait{aspect-ratio:4/5;background:#dadde2;border-radius:var(--nv-bio-r-md);box-shadow:inset 0 -120px 80px -60px rgba(20,28,38,.1);overflow:hidden;position:relative}.nv-bio__portrait img{height:100%;inset:0;object-fit:cover;object-position:center 22%;position:absolute;width:100%}.nv-bio__portrait-fallback{align-items:center;background:linear-gradient(155deg,var(--nv-bio-navy) 0,#2c3a55 100%);color:hsla(0,0%,100%,.92);display:flex;inset:0;justify-content:center;position:absolute}.nv-bio__initials{font-family:var(--nv-bio-display);font-size:96px;font-weight:600;letter-spacing:.04em;line-height:1}.nv-bio__identity{min-width:0}.nv-bio__lede{color:var(--nv-bio-ink-80);font-family:var(--nv-bio-body);font-size:19px;font-weight:400;line-height:1.55;margin:0 0 28px;max-width:56ch;text-wrap:pretty}.nv-bio__creds{border-bottom:1px solid var(--nv-bio-rule);border-top:1px solid var(--nv-bio-rule);display:grid;gap:18px;grid-template-columns:repeat(4,1fr);margin-bottom:28px;padding:20px 0}.nv-bio__cred-label{color:var(--nv-bio-ink-60);font-family:var(--nv-bio-display);font-size:10.5px;font-weight:600;letter-spacing:.08em;margin-bottom:6px;text-transform:uppercase}.nv-bio__cred-value{color:var(--nv-bio-ink);font-family:var(--nv-bio-body);font-size:14px;font-weight:500;line-height:1.4}.nv-bio__cred-value--stacked .nv-bio__cred-item{display:block}.nv-bio__cred-value--stacked .nv-bio__cred-item+.nv-bio__cred-item{margin-top:2px}.nv-bio__hero-actions{display:flex;flex-wrap:wrap;gap:12px}.nv-bio__narrative{background:var(--nv-bio-surface);border-top:1px solid var(--nv-bio-rule);padding:88px 64px}.nv-bio__narrative-inner{margin:0 auto;max-width:720px}.nv-bio__pullquote{color:var(--nv-bio-ink);font-family:var(--nv-bio-display);font-size:32px;font-weight:700;letter-spacing:-.02em;line-height:1.12;margin:10px 0 24px}.nv-bio__paragraphs{color:var(--nv-bio-ink-80);display:flex;flex-direction:column;font-family:var(--nv-bio-body);font-size:17px;gap:16px;line-height:1.7}.nv-bio__paragraphs p{margin:0}.nv-bio__practice{margin:0 auto;max-width:1180px;padding:88px 64px}.nv-bio__practice-grid{display:grid;gap:14px;grid-template-columns:repeat(2,1fr);margin-top:36px}.nv-bio__practice-row{background:var(--nv-bio-surface);border:1px solid var(--nv-bio-rule);border-radius:var(--nv-bio-r-md);padding:18px 22px}.nv-bio__practice-row.is-muted{opacity:.72}.nv-bio__practice-row.is-highlight{background:rgba(246,178,107,.1);border-color:rgba(246,178,107,.45)}.nv-bio__practice-title{color:var(--nv-bio-ink);font-family:var(--nv-bio-display);font-size:15px;font-weight:600;line-height:1.3;margin:0 0 6px}.nv-bio__practice-items{color:var(--nv-bio-ink-80);font-family:var(--nv-bio-body);font-size:13.5px;line-height:1.5;margin:0}.nv-bio__outcomes{background:#f2f5f8;padding:88px 64px}.nv-bio__outcomes-inner{margin:0 auto;max-width:1180px}.nv-bio__outcomes-grid{display:grid;gap:18px;grid-template-columns:repeat(3,1fr);margin-top:40px}.nv-bio__outcome-card{background:var(--nv-bio-surface);border:1px solid var(--nv-bio-rule);border-left:3px solid var(--nv-bio-saffron);border-radius:var(--nv-bio-r-md);padding:20px 22px}.nv-bio__outcome-type{color:var(--nv-bio-navy);font-family:var(--nv-bio-mono);font-size:11.5px;font-weight:600;line-height:1.4;margin-bottom:10px}.nv-bio__outcome-text{color:var(--nv-bio-ink-80);font-family:var(--nv-bio-body);font-size:14.5px;line-height:1.55;margin:0}.nv-bio__press{margin:0 auto;max-width:1180px;padding:88px 64px}.nv-bio__press-list{display:grid;gap:0 12px;grid-template-columns:repeat(2,1fr);list-style:none;margin:32px 0 0;padding:0}.nv-bio__press-item{border-bottom:1px solid var(--nv-bio-rule);color:var(--nv-bio-ink);font-family:var(--nv-bio-body);font-size:15px;padding:14px 0}.nv-bio__press-dash{color:var(--nv-bio-saffron);margin-right:10px}.nv-bio__press-item a{border-bottom:1px solid transparent;color:inherit;text-decoration:none}.nv-bio__press-item a:focus,.nv-bio__press-item a:hover{border-bottom-color:var(--nv-bio-navy)}.nv-bio__cta-wrap{margin:0 auto;max-width:1180px;padding:0 64px 96px}.nv-bio__cta{align-items:center;background:var(--nv-bio-navy);border-radius:var(--nv-bio-r-md);color:#fff;display:flex;flex-wrap:wrap;gap:24px;justify-content:space-between;overflow:hidden;padding:56px;position:relative}.nv-bio__cta:after{background:radial-gradient(circle,rgba(254,194,86,.18) 0,transparent 70%);border-radius:50%;content:"";height:200px;pointer-events:none;position:absolute;right:-60px;top:-60px;width:200px}.nv-bio__cta-text{flex:1 1 320px;position:relative;z-index:1}.nv-bio__cta-title{color:#fff;font-family:var(--nv-bio-display);font-size:28px;font-weight:700;line-height:1.15;margin:0 0 6px}.nv-bio__cta-sub{color:hsla(0,0%,100%,.78);font-family:var(--nv-bio-body);font-size:14px;margin:0}.nv-bio__cta .nv-bio__btn{flex-shrink:0;position:relative;z-index:1}@media (max-width:768px){.nv-bio__breadcrumb{font-size:11px;padding:20px 24px 0}.nv-bio__hero{padding:24px 24px 48px}.nv-bio__hero-grid{gap:32px;grid-template-columns:1fr}.nv-bio__h1{font-size:36px}.nv-bio__lede{font-size:17px}.nv-bio__creds{gap:18px;grid-template-columns:1fr 1fr}.nv-bio__hero-actions .nv-bio__btn{flex:1 1 100%}.nv-bio__narrative{padding:56px 24px}.nv-bio__pullquote{font-size:26px}.nv-bio__paragraphs{font-size:16px}.nv-bio__practice{padding:64px 24px}.nv-bio__practice-grid{gap:12px;grid-template-columns:1fr}.nv-bio__h2{font-size:26px}.nv-bio__outcomes{padding:64px 24px}.nv-bio__outcomes-grid{gap:14px;grid-template-columns:1fr}.nv-bio__press{padding:64px 24px}.nv-bio__press-list{grid-template-columns:1fr}.nv-bio__cta-wrap{padding:0 24px 64px}.nv-bio__cta{padding:32px 24px}.nv-bio__cta-text{flex:1 1 100%}.nv-bio__cta .nv-bio__btn{justify-content:center;width:100%}}@media (min-width:769px) and (max-width:1024px){.nv-bio__hero-grid{gap:40px;grid-template-columns:320px 1fr}.nv-bio__h1{font-size:38px}}